Pandora’s free music service is admirable, but if you’re a mobile Pandora listener with extensive music tastes, you may want to consider the paid alternative as the company shifts to limiting the number of tunes you can hear per month.
In a blog post, Pandora founder Tim Westergren notes why they’ve made the change, citing increasing per-track royalty rates as the reason behind the change. According to Westergren,
Most of you reading this will never hit the limit. In fact, it will affect less than 4% of our total monthly active listeners. For perspective, the average listener spends approximately 20 hours listening to Pandora across all devices in any given month.
Westergren notes that any user who is about to reach the 40 hour limit will receive alerts warning them that they are about to hit the listening wall.
